Lines Matching defs:cap
157 #define ENABLE(OPTION) s->opt[OPTION].cap &= ~SANE_CAP_INACTIVE
158 #define DISABLE(OPTION) s->opt[OPTION].cap |= SANE_CAP_INACTIVE
159 #define IS_ACTIVE(OPTION) (((s->opt[OPTION].cap) & SANE_CAP_INACTIVE) == 0)
645 s->opt[i].cap = SANE_CAP_SOFT_SELECT | SANE_CAP_SOFT_DETECT;
651 s->opt[OPT_NUM_OPTS].cap = SANE_CAP_SOFT_DETECT;
659 s->opt[OPT_MODE_GROUP].cap = 0;
722 s->opt[OPT_PREVIEW].cap = SANE_CAP_SOFT_DETECT | SANE_CAP_SOFT_SELECT;
732 s->opt[OPT_HALFTONE_PATTERN].cap |= SANE_CAP_INACTIVE;
742 s->opt[OPT_GEOMETRY_GROUP].cap = SANE_CAP_ADVANCED;
790 s->opt[OPT_ENHANCEMENT_GROUP].cap = 0;
799 s->opt[OPT_BRIGHTNESS].cap |= SANE_CAP_INACTIVE;
810 s->opt[OPT_CONTRAST].cap |= SANE_CAP_INACTIVE;
1028 SANE_Word cap;
1040 cap = s->opt[option].cap;
1042 if (!SANE_OPTION_IS_ACTIVE (cap))
1079 if (!SANE_OPTION_IS_SETTABLE (cap))